The three ferroelectric phase transitions rhombohedral-orthorhombic-tetragonal-cubic in 0.5 mol% Er doped BaSn0.06Ti0.94O3 ceramics are detected through up-conversion luminescence measurements. Noticeable changes are observed at the phase transition temperatures in the up-converted emission line intensity at 524 nm and the integrated intensity of the green emission band (514-537 nm) under 980 nm excitation. An electrically poled surface is found to be more sensitive, and the observed phase transition temperatures by the luminescence method are in agreement with the heat capacity and dielectric phase transition temperatures.
